As libtiff as over 9000 dependents, it has to be updated on the
core-updates branch instead of master (see [1]). However, libtiff is
already at version 4.4.0 on core-updates, so patch 3 is not necessary
and libtiff 4.4.0 will end up in master when core-updates gets merged.

When adding or removing a patch file to "gnu/packages/patches/...", the
'dist_patch_DATA' variable in "gnu/packages/local.mk" has to be updated
to track the necessary patch files.
Moreover, as this patch fixes only one line, it is also possible to add
a custom phase with a '(substitute* ...)' form in the 'arguments' field
instead of adding a patch file.
